• Support will be limited until May 8th, as I will be out of the office travelling. Thank you for your patience and understanding.

Bug Template error: Function dbtech_shop_viewable_items is unknown

Status
Not open for further replies.

Nirjonadda

Customer
I have lot of server error log. Template error: Function dbtech_shop_viewable_items is unknown

https://image.prntscr.com/image/22AwlAz5QayAZofwRDJX_g.png


Code:
    ErrorException: Template error: Function dbtech_shop_post_background is unknown src/XF/Template/Templater.php:840 

    Generated by: Unknown account Dec 1, 2017 at 3:11 PM 

Stack trace

#0 [internal function]: XF\Template\Templater->handleTemplateError(512, 'Function dbtech...', '/home/nadda/pub...', 840, Array)
#1 src/XF/Template/Templater.php(840): trigger_error('Function dbtech...', 512)
#2 internal_data/code_cache/templates/l1/s22/public/post_macros.php(41): XF\Template\Templater->fn('dbtech_shop_pos...', Array, true)
#3 src/XF/Template/Templater.php(643): XF\Template\Templater->{closure}(Object(XF\Template\Templater), Array, Array)
#4 internal_data/code_cache/templates/l1/s22/public/thread_view.php(516): XF\Template\Templater->callMacro('post_macros', 'post', Array, Array)
#5 src/XF/Template/Templater.php(1230): XF\Template\Templater->{closure}(Object(XF\Template\Templater), Array)
#6 src/XF/Template/Template.php(24): XF\Template\Templater->renderTemplate('thread_view', Array)
#7 src/XF/Mvc/Renderer/Html.php(48): XF\Template\Template->render()
#8 src/XF/Mvc/Dispatcher.php(332): XF\Mvc\Renderer\Html->renderView('XF:Thread\\View', 'public:thread_v...', Array)
#9 src/XF/Mvc/Dispatcher.php(303): XF\Mvc\Dispatcher->renderView(Object(XF\Mvc\Renderer\Html), Object(XF\Mvc\Reply\View))
#10 src/XF/Mvc/Dispatcher.php(44): XF\Mvc\Dispatcher->render(Object(XF\Mvc\Reply\View), 'html')
#11 src/XF/App.php(1879): XF\Mvc\Dispatcher->run()
#12 src/XF.php(328): XF\App->run()
#13 index.php(13): XF::runApp('XF\\Pub\\App')
#14 {main}

Request state

array(4) {
  ["url"] => string(82) "/threads/dirty-play-of-poonam-pandey-is-gonna-be-will-rt-the-best-ones.5761/page-2"
  ["referrer"] => bool(false)
  ["_GET"] => array(0) {
  }
  ["_POST"] => array(0) {
  }
}
 
Can you please also post stack traces?

ALL or only one ?

Code:
    ErrorException: Template error: Function dbtech_shop_viewable_items is unknown src/XF/Template/Templater.php:840 

    Generated by: Unknown account Dec 1, 2017 at 3:11 PM 

Stack trace

#0 [internal function]: XF\Template\Templater->handleTemplateError(512, 'Function dbtech...', '/home/nadda/pub...', 840, Array)
#1 src/XF/Template/Templater.php(840): trigger_error('Function dbtech...', 512)
#2 internal_data/code_cache/templates/l1/s22/public/dbtech_shop_postbit.php(36): XF\Template\Templater->fn('dbtech_shop_vie...', Array, false)
#3 src/XF/Template/Templater.php(1230): XF\Template\Templater->{closure}(Object(XF\Template\Templater), Array)
#4 src/XF/Template/Templater.php(1304): XF\Template\Templater->renderTemplate('dbtech_shop_pos...', Array)
#5 internal_data/code_cache/templates/l1/s22/public/message_macros.php(136): XF\Template\Templater->includeTemplate('public:dbtech_s...', Array)
#6 src/XF/Template/Templater.php(643): XF\Template\Templater->{closure}(Object(XF\Template\Templater), Array, Array)
#7 internal_data/code_cache/templates/l1/s22/public/post_macros.php(39): XF\Template\Templater->callMacro('message_macros', 'user_info', Array, Array)
#8 src/XF/Template/Templater.php(643): XF\Template\Templater->{closure}(Object(XF\Template\Templater), Array, Array)
#9 internal_data/code_cache/templates/l1/s22/public/thread_view.php(516): XF\Template\Templater->callMacro('post_macros', 'post', Array, Array)
#10 src/XF/Template/Templater.php(1230): XF\Template\Templater->{closure}(Object(XF\Template\Templater), Array)
#11 src/XF/Template/Template.php(24): XF\Template\Templater->renderTemplate('thread_view', Array)
#12 src/XF/Mvc/Renderer/Html.php(48): XF\Template\Template->render()
#13 src/XF/Mvc/Dispatcher.php(332): XF\Mvc\Renderer\Html->renderView('XF:Thread\\View', 'public:thread_v...', Array)
#14 src/XF/Mvc/Dispatcher.php(303): XF\Mvc\Dispatcher->renderView(Object(XF\Mvc\Renderer\Html), Object(XF\Mvc\Reply\View))
#15 src/XF/Mvc/Dispatcher.php(44): XF\Mvc\Dispatcher->render(Object(XF\Mvc\Reply\View), 'html')
#16 src/XF/App.php(1879): XF\Mvc\Dispatcher->run()
#17 src/XF.php(328): XF\App->run()
#18 index.php(13): XF::runApp('XF\\Pub\\App')
#19 {main}

Request state

array(4) {
  ["url"] => string(82) "/threads/dirty-play-of-poonam-pandey-is-gonna-be-will-rt-the-best-ones.5761/page-2"
  ["referrer"] => bool(false)
  ["_GET"] => array(0) {
  }
  ["_POST"] => array(0) {
  }
}
 
More server error log about Macro public:post_macros :: post() error: DBTech\Shop\Helper\Purchase::verifyPurchases received user entity without purchase column.

Code:
    InvalidArgumentException: Macro public:post_macros :: post() error: DBTech\Shop\Helper\Purchase::verifyPurchases received user entity without purchase column. src/addons/DBTech/Shop/Helper/Purchase.php:26 

    Generated by: Unknown account Dec 1, 2017 at 8:08 PM 

Stack trace

#0 src/addons/DBTech/Shop/XF/Template/Functions/Templater.php(478): DBTech\Shop\Helper\Purchase::verifyPurchases(NULL)
#1 [internal function]: DBTech\Shop\XF\Template\Functions\Templater::fnShopRichPostbit(Object(DBTech\Shop\XF\Template\Templater), true, Object(XFMG\XF\Entity\Post))
#2 src/XF/Template/Templater.php(861): call_user_func_array(Array, Array)
#3 internal_data/code_cache/templates/l1/s22/public/post_macros.php(26): XF\Template\Templater->fn('dbtech_shop_pos...', Array, true)
#4 src/XF/Template/Templater.php(643): XF\Template\Templater->{closure}(Object(DBTech\Shop\XF\Template\Templater), Array, Array)
#5 internal_data/code_cache/templates/l1/s22/public/thread_view.php(516): XF\Template\Templater->callMacro('post_macros', 'post', Array, Array)
#6 src/XF/Template/Templater.php(1230): XF\Template\Templater->{closure}(Object(DBTech\Shop\XF\Template\Templater), Array)
#7 src/XF/Template/Template.php(24): XF\Template\Templater->renderTemplate('thread_view', Array)
#8 src/XF/Mvc/Renderer/Html.php(48): XF\Template\Template->render()
#9 src/XF/Mvc/Dispatcher.php(332): XF\Mvc\Renderer\Html->renderView('XF:Thread\\View', 'public:thread_v...', Array)
#10 src/XF/Mvc/Dispatcher.php(303): XF\Mvc\Dispatcher->renderView(Object(XF\Mvc\Renderer\Html), Object(XF\Mvc\Reply\View))
#11 src/XF/Mvc/Dispatcher.php(44): XF\Mvc\Dispatcher->render(Object(XF\Mvc\Reply\View), 'html')
#12 src/XF/App.php(1879): XF\Mvc\Dispatcher->run()
#13 src/XF.php(328): XF\App->run()
#14 index.php(13): XF::runApp('XF\\Pub\\App')
#15 {main}

Request state

array(4) {
  ["url"] => string(70) "/threads/who-will-be-member-of-the-month-in-february-2013.15863/page-2"
  ["referrer"] => bool(false)
  ["_GET"] => array(0) {
  }
  ["_POST"] => array(0) {
  }
}
 
That has been hotfixed just now, as another person reported the same issue. It happens when viewing a guest post.
 
Hello Nirjonadda,

This ticket has now been closed with the status Fixed.

We hope your issue or question has been addressed to your satisfaction. If not, please feel free to re-open it by clicking this link.

If you have any further issues or questions, please feel free to start a new support ticket via the button at the top of every page.

Thank you!
 
Status
Not open for further replies.

DragonByte Shop

XenForo 1.5.3+ XenForo 2.0.x XenForo 2.1.x XenForo 2.2.x
Seller
DragonByte Technologies
Release date
Last update
Total downloads
3,190
Customer rating
5.00 star(s) 3 ratings
Back
Top